Emmy Award-winning TV correspondent and NPR commentator Judy Muller tells us why Mugabe is a Thug.

judymullerIf you are one of those people who are often the last to hear about the latest addition to the list of politically-incorrect words, this blog is for you. I clearly count myself among your number. Not since I heard that “dutch treat” was considered a pejorative have I been so surprised at the inclusion of a seemingly innocuous term on the cultural no-no list.

I am speaking about the word “thug.” It’s possible that you have not yet heard that it is considered by some to be a racist term. I first learned this a couple of weeks ago while dining out with a group of friends. We were discussing the subject of Zimbabwe and the tyrannical rule of Robert Mugabe. A young African-American woman in the group, a prominent activist, said she was offended when whites referred to Mugabe as a “thug.” “But why?” asked the other (Caucasian) diners. Because, she responded, “thug” is a racist term. After a rather stunned silence, there were protests offered all around. The word “thug,” we insisted, referred to all sorts of nefarious bullies, from muggers to Mafioso. The dictionary (once considered the final arbiter) defines thug as a “cruel or vicious ruffian, robber or murderer.” The young woman did not budge. “Racist,” she insisted. And she kindly suggested that our insensitivity could be chalked up to a generation gap. This struck me as ageist, but not worth debating. Surely, I thought, this is one PC argument that will never go anywhere.
